Overview

A leucrotta is a fast, vicious mimic-beast that lures prey with stolen voices before charging in with crushing hooves and a tearing bite.

Original 5e-Compatible Stat Block

Leucrotta

Large, Monstrosity, Chaotic Evil

Original 5e5e-compatiblemonster-almanac-original-v1PDF Ready
Download PDF

This is an original Monster Almanac 5e-compatible stat block, not an official SRD stat block.

Armor Class15
Hit Points110 (13d10 + 39)
Challenge3 β€’ 700 XP
Proficiency+2
Speed
Walk 50 ft.
Initiative
+3
Saving Throws
Cha +6, Dex +6
Skills
Stealth +6, Deception +6, Perception +5
Damage Resistances
Poison
Senses
Darkvision 60 ft.; Passive Perception 15
Passive Perception
15
Languages
Abyssal, Common
STR18+4
DEX16+3
CON16+3
INT10+0
WIS14+2
CHA16+3

Traits

Mimic Voice

The leucrotta can imitate voices and distress calls it has heard in the last day.

Cruel Ambusher

The leucrotta deals 10 (3d6) extra damage to a creature that is surprised or isolated from allies by at least 20 feet.

Actions

Multiattack

The leucrotta makes two attacks: Bite and Hooves.

Bite

Melee Attack Roll: +7, reach 5 ft. Hit: 15 (2d10 + 4) Piercing damage.

Hooves

Melee Attack Roll: +7, reach 5 ft. Hit: 11 (2d6 + 4) Bludgeoning damage.

Luring Cry (Recharge 5-6)

Wisdom Saving Throw: one creature within 60 feet that can hear it. Failure: 22 (5d8) Psychic damage and the target must move up to 15 feet toward the leucrotta if it can. Success: Half damage.
